2003 Yukon Denali

 

The tach sits at 2000 rpm when the truck is off and if I accelerate past 2000 it sometimes freezes at the higher rpm.

 

Sometimes I turn on the truck an it's sitiing at 4000 rpm and I accelerate normally and the gauge pegs out at 6000 rpm.

 

Bottom line: Gauge is always wrong.

 

I also noticed a similar problem with the volt meter as well. Sometimes shows 9 volts while my aftermarket one is showing 13.6 volts.

 

Do I need a new dash? Is there a cheap fix?
